Seven Most Common Replacement Parts for Below-the-Hook Equipment
Below-the-hook equipment refers to any lifting device or apparatus attached to a crane, hoist, or other lifting machine to facilitate the movement of materials. These devices can include spreader bars, lifting beams, C-hooks, coil hooks, and other specialized lifting devices.
